#0f6005 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0f6005 is composed of 5.9% red, 37.6%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 94.8%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 113.4 degrees, a saturation of 90.1% and a lightness of 19.8%. #0f6005 color hex could be obtained by blending #1ec00a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

● #0f6005 color description : Very dark lime green.
#0f6005 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0f6005 has RGB values of R:15, G:96,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:0, Y:0.95,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 1007621.

Shades and Tints of #0f6005
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000300 is the darkest color, while #f1feef is the lightest one.

Tones of #0f6005
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#303530 is the less saturated color, while #0c6401 is the most saturated one.
